Definition ∞ Risk asset demand refers to the overall willingness and desire of investors to acquire assets that carry a higher degree of price volatility and potential for loss, yet also offer the possibility of substantial returns. In the context of digital assets, this typically applies to cryptocurrencies, which are often perceived as higher-risk investments compared to traditional assets. It reflects investor appetite for speculative growth.
Context ∞ Changes in risk asset demand are a frequent topic in crypto news, as they significantly influence market valuations. During periods of economic optimism, demand for digital assets often increases, while during times of uncertainty, investors may shift towards safer assets. This metric serves as a gauge for broader market sentiment and capital allocation trends.
